A few additional comments:

Cutbacks were evident, especially in cabin service and food.  We only had one cabin service a day, which was fine because our cabin steward was very good so we always had ice, towels and even towel animals.  All the other cruise lines still have two services a day though, so I don't know why Carnival can't do it.

 

The food was really inconsistent.  My husband and I sometimes ordered the same thing and they weren't cooked the same way.  Several times the plates came out with food splashed all over them.  I don't think I've ever seen that on any cruise.  It doesn't seem like anyone was checking the plates before they came out of the galley.  It didn't ruin our cruise or anything, but it was noticeable.

 

The Hub app is used for everything now.  I liked it for some things but not for others.  The new muster process is much better and I hope they keep doing it that way.  Using the app to check in at the restaurants was also a good change.  However, I did not like using the app for the dinner menus and I missed having a daily printed activities schedule.  I found I missed a lot of activities because it was hard to read everything scrolling down the phone.  I wish there was still a printed option for the menus and schedules.

 

I heard people complaining about lines but I didn't find them any worse than they were pre-pandemic.  I think people just haven't gotten used to crowds and full ships yet.  Yes, the lines were long at the breakfast buffet and at Guy's Burgers and at Blue Iguana and at the Pizza Pirate.  We managed to avoid the worst of the lines by going during quieter times and eating breakfast in the dining room. 

 

All the bars and bartenders were great.  Zora and Zoran at the Alchemy Bar were awesome.

 

Elegant night was the third night of the cruise (after the day in Princess Cays).

 

You can't use the drink package at Princess Cays and drinks are very expensive ($10 for a beer).  I think they add on the Bahamas VAT.  Save your drinking for when you get back on the ship.  

 

Debarkation was probably the worst we've ever experienced on any ship.  We did the "express" walk-off and we stood in the hallway for an hour and a half after we got kicked out of the cabin.  We didn't get off the ship until 10:30.  Carnival needs to work on this!

 

I loved the wine blending class we took at Bahama Barrels in Nassau.  We booked it directly through their website.  Highly recommended!

The Liberty has "the same" bar, the Cabinet Bar, and we found it by accident on our first night of our first cruise - also empty except for the two of us, so we got great bartender service!  And they did indeed do karaoke there at times.

 

It is a nice little gem of a bar, that "should" have more of a crowd from the pre- and post-dinner guests, but never did.  I guess because you can't really walk past it casually like you do on the Promenade deck - the (slightly hidden) side hallway takes you to the other dining room or Club O2 (on Freedom) or a random conference room (on Liberty).  And restrooms.  I assume similar layout on the other Conquest class ships...just checked, yup.

 

Hmph, now I want to book a cruise on that class of ship just so I can explore it again!

 

btw, it is the "Habana Bar" on Freedom, in case anyone is doing a text search.
